How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    ER and Wellbeing Advisor
    Location: Brasted
    Salary: Up to £35,500 per annum
    Vacancy Type: Permanent, Fill Time (37 hours per week)
    Closing Date: 13th of September 2026
    Company Description
    At Catch22, we are proud of our reputation as a modern and progressive employer. Our 1,300 colleagues and 300 volunteers work at every stage of the social welfare cycle, supporting over 60,000 individuals from cradle to career. Our work spans education, social justice and rehabilitation, children's social care, family support, social action and getting people into work.
    Our People Team is based in Brasted, Kent and supports our 140 services and schools that operate across the country. We are a team of nearly 20 and work from our offices in Brasted, Kent.
    Job Description
    As the ER and Wellbeing Advisor for Catch22 you will provide expert, practical and risk-aware support to managers and colleagues, ensuring employee relations and wellbeing issues are managed fairly, lawfully and in line with Catch22’s values.
    As part of this role, you will also work collaboratively across the People Team supporting the Strategic People Partners as and when required, particularly in the areas of bids, TUPE, and redundancy.
    You will be required to hold a caseload of ER cases and log all queries, creating relevant files and escalating where appropriate.
    Other duties will involve monitoring and carrying out sickness reviews for employees and liaising with Occupational Health. Supporting managers with complex sickness absence and health related capability matters and supporting conflict resolution through facilitating difficult conversations.
    Key Success Measures for this role include:
    * ER Case Management
    * Case Quality and Risk Management
    * Manager Capability Building
    * Absence and Wellbeing Outcomes
    * Stakeholder Engagement
    * ER Data collection and insight
    * Process Improvement and Consistency
    * Contribution to People and Culture Plan
    Qualifications
    As the ER and Wellbeing Advisor you will need:-
    * CIPD Level 5 or equivalent experience in a people operations team
    * Level 2 English and Maths
    * Experience working with HR information and Case Management systems and Microsoft Office - Word and Excel.
    * Ability to build and develop good working relationships and work independently and collaboratively.
